#2fd15e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#2fd15e is composed of 18.4% red, 82%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 55%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 137.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.8% and a lightness of 50.2%. #2fd15e color hex could be obtained by blending #5effbc with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

● #2fd15e color description : Strong cyan - lime green.
The hexadecimal color #2fd15e has RGB values of R:47, G:209,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 3133790.
